Senegal - Female Upper Secondary Education Enrolment in General Programmes
Since 2009, Senegal Female Upper Secondary Education Enrolment in General Programmes rose 16.3% year on year. With 126,608 Persons in 2014, the country was number 44 comparing other countries in Female Upper Secondary Education Enrolment in General Programmes. Senegal is overtaken by Kazakhstan, which was number 43 with 132,289 Persons and is followed by Ivory Coast at 122,572 Persons. China topped the ranking with 12,176,858 Persons in 2014, a fall of 0.7% compared to 2013. United States, Indonesia and Pakist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Rwanda witnessed the best average annual growth at +25.4% per year, while Oman witnessed the worst performance at -9.6% per year.
